- HHoyleVIPSan Francisco Bay Area •73 reviews5.0Dined 2 days agoThis is our go to place when we have the opera or concert. Used to alternate between Absinthe and Monsieur Benjamin, but the latter is sadly no more. We can always expect very cozy, Paris-like atmosphere at Absinthe, as well as wonderful personalized service and outstanding food. We usually start with the oysters which are truly outstanding - fresh and tasty with wonderful sauce on the side. Their French onion soup is authentic and wonderful. The escargot appetizer is wonderful and creative, and the main courses - scallops (wife) and boef bourgignon with sweetbreads are always delicious.
